WebThe orbit is the bony eye socket of the skull. The orbit is formed by the cheekbone, the forehead, the temple, and the side of the nose. The eye is cushioned within the orbit by pads of fat. In addition to the eyeball itself, … WebJan 27, 2024 · The structure of the orbit is made up of several orbital bones that provide a strong base for the eye so that it can perform its functions properly. There are seven orbital bones that make up this structure: the frontal, sphenoid, zygomatic, ethmoid, lacrimal, palatine and maxilla bones. WebFeb 24, 2024 · The lens of the eye, also called the crystalline lens, is an important part of the eye’s anatomy that allows the eye to focus on objects at varying distances. It is located behind the iris and in front of the vitreous body. In its natural state, the lens looks like an elongated sphere — a shape known as ellipsoid — that resembles a ...

WebMay 5, 2024 · The ciliary body is located in the middle of the eye, meaning it can be found on the eye’s inner wall, behind the iris. The ciliary body also forms a ring around the lens, helping the lens hold shape and adjust focus. Near the front of the eye, in the area protected by the eyelids, the sclera is covered by a thin, transparent … nabanna official websiteWebThe anatomy of the eye follows the function of the eye; when we understand the function of the eye, we can understand its anatomy. The eye's primary role is as a sensory organ. It sends information to the brain so that we can interact with our environment.
